With four days you really have to pick and choose. I would tend to agree with everyone else. Stick to Disney. It's not that the other parks don't have things to offer, they do. But you can drive yourself crazy trying to get it all in. As for Animal Kingdom or Sea World. They're both great parks, but I would go with Animal Kingdom. Yes, there are some rides and "attractions". The Dinosaur ride is wild - definitely a thrill ride. In the same area is Triceratops Spin. Kali River Rapids is a wild water raft ride - caution you will get BEYOND SOAKED. Other great attractions are the Kilimanjaro Safari - which is about as close to going on an African Safari as you can get. "It's Tough to be a Bug is a great 3-D film in the Tree of Life. The "Festival of the Lion King" is a fantastic "Broadway" type musical. Plus, there are nature walks and animals galore. Another plus of Animal Kingdom is that it is a park which you can probably do in less than one day, leaving you time to revisit other favourites.
